
MANCHESTER, England July 14 /PRNewswire/ -- Online sportswear retailer Kitbag is launching the new Arsenal shirt for the 2010/2011 season.
The strip, which is a throwback to the classic early 70's design, will be launched by Kitbag on the 29th July. Produced by Nike, it utilizes the sports giants' Dri-Fit technology, designed to keep the wearer dry and comfortable whilst sweating. Nike Dri-Fit moves moisture to a separate fabric layer, away from the skin, where it can evaporate, helping footballers to keep their skin cool and dry. All Nike football shirts are now using this revolutionary new technology.
As well as the new retro home Arsenal shirt, Kitbag have also announced the sale of the Arsenal away kit, which returns to the classic yellow design from the same era. The shirts commemorate the 1971 Double-winning side, which included Arsenal legends like Charlie George, John Radford and George Armstrong.
A spokesperson for Kitbag said: "The football forums are abuzz with opinion on this development. It's clear that a lot of Arsenal fans are very happy with a return to the strip of the glory years. There was a lot of dissatisfaction at the fact that shirts in recent years have had various stripes and motifs impinging on those iconic white sleeves. Many fans feel that this throwback to the strip of old could play a part in Arsenal winning some trophies in the coming season."
The new Arsenal shirt is one of a number of new Premiership shirts being released by Kitbag this month, in time for the new season to kick off in August.
